WebAug 24, 2024 · ICBC assigns injuries a percentage based on their level of impairment and category or type, and the lump sum amount you would receive is then calculated with the percentage assigned to your injury. As is to be expected, the most severe and disabling impairments are assigned the highest compensation amounts. WebFeb 22, 2024 · Accident forgiveness means your insurer will not increase your rates after your first at-fault accident. Auto insurance with this add-on is increasingly common today. It is a feature that is offered by many insurers across the country. It is exactly as it sounds – your insurer will forgive you for the first incident that is your fault.
